Output 108f3b33151f5faa11828e5fc5ec0f01c289547e3fd11052b49b7d21373f681c:0

value
15605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8374e1830da1fd25c90700def3e508876ecb2d OP_EQUAL
address
3Qcu1TNdgoCVkEvhUyv47CXLJd1xcbCku9
transaction
108f3b33151f5faa11828e5fc5ec0f01c289547e3fd11052b49b7d21373f681c
spent
true